The phenomenon of The Pirate Bay proxy ecosystem demonstrates the limitations of traditional legal enforcement in a borderless, digital environment. While legislation and court orders can successfully dismantle specific servers and domains, the information itself—specifically the database of torrent links—replicates with ease.
For the academic and cybersecurity community, TPB proxies serve as a case study in network topology, censorship circumvention, and the risks of third-party intermediaries. The persistence of these proxies suggests that future copyright enforcement will require more sophisticated technical and cooperative international strategies, as domain-level blocking has proven to be a temporary obstacle rather than a definitive solution.

What is a Proxy?
A proxy server acts as an intermediary between your device and the internet. When you use a proxy, your internet traffic is routed through the proxy server, which then requests the content on your behalf. This process masks your IP address, making it appear as if you are accessing the internet from the proxy server's location.

The ".se" extension refers to Sweden, where TPB was founded. Following a 2009 trial where the founders were convicted of copyright infringement, the site has faced constant domain seizures, leading it to hop between extensions like .sx, .ac, and .org to stay online. Current Proxy Status (2026)
